Carpets Plus Vandalia IL
Add Website
Close
Carpets Plus
Be first to review 1830 West Fletcher,Vandalia IL 62471 Phone Number: (618) 283-4747
Carpets Plus Store Hours
Hours may fluctuate
Post a review
Carpets Plus Nearby
Locations Closest to You miles-
Carpets Plus - Decatur 2659 North Water St63.50
-
Carpets Plus - St Louis 4530 Lemay Ferry Rd74.48
-
Carpets Plus - Terre Haute 438 North 13th St98.08